I have a Samsung S9 with the latest OS and security updates on it. It's a G960F. I live in the USA, on the east coast.

I am having an issue mainly with Spotify and my aftermarket Bluetooth radio in my car. For whatever reason, I'll press the NEXT button on either the radio's screen or on the steering wheel and Spotify will refuse to change songs. This applies to the GO BACK button as well. However, it I try to use the volume buttons on the steering wheel control, they function. This also applies to the volume UP and DOWN button on the radio. This is all happening all while I don't have Spotify in the foreground on my S9 (IE: minimized). The music is still playing, but I can't control anything except the volume controls. I can fix this issue by immediately tapping on the Spotify icon and bringing it up to the foreground. After that, the steering wheel controls, etc. will start functioning again. If I leave the app again, my controllability goes away within a few minutes.

I'm completely stumped on why this is happening. This is very frustrating. I literally can't use Spotify unless it's running in the foreground.

Here's what I've done to try and resolve the issue:

1. Clear my phones cache.

2. Reinstall Spotify

3. I did a factory reset on my phone, but maybe I did something to "break" the background nature of the app.

Spotify is set to be able to run in the background.
